False Alarm: Ex-Maharashtra Minister’s Son in Kidnapping Scare, Bangkok Flight Turned Back


A recent kidnapping scare involving the son of a former Maharashtra minister led to dramatic events, including a flight bound for Bangkok being turned back. However, authorities have now confirmed that it was a false alarm.


The Incident: Flight Turned Back Over Kidnapping Alert


The son of the ex-minister was onboard a flight to Bangkok when reports surfaced that he was being forcibly taken abroad.


Acting swiftly, authorities ordered the flight to return, leading to confusion among passengers.


Upon investigation, officials found that there was no kidnapping involved, and the situation was a misunderstanding.



How the False Alarm Occurred


Reports suggest that a family dispute or miscommunication may have triggered the kidnapping claim.


Authorities were alerted by a concerned party, leading to emergency action.


After questioning, officials cleared the matter, confirming that the individual was traveling of his own free will.



Impact of the Incident


Passengers faced inconvenience due to the flight’s unexpected return.


Security agencies and aviation authorities had to conduct a thorough investigation.


The case has sparked discussions on false alarms and aviation security protocols.



Conclusion


While the situation caused momentary panic, it was ultimately a false alarm. Authorities have urged people to be cautious with sensitive reports to avoid unnecessary disruptions. The incident highlights the importance of verifying facts before triggering emergency responses.
